Money in Aruba

I've been told by several that American money is "widely" accepted in Aruba. I'm visiting Aruba in April and I was wondering if it is necessary for me to exchange American for Aruban money before I arrive. Thanks.

US $$ everywhere.

Even the bus fares, cab fares, casino bets; are in US$$. At resort will only see US$$ prices. Most restaurants will have menus both ways. Any charges will be run through their machine in US$$. Shops downtown will usually have prices on watches, rings, .... both ways. Even heard one cab driver saying didn't want Aruban money. Wanted US$$.
